Usage

When to use each

Use πŸ’‘ when communicating broadly about romance, relationships, or couple goals where universal recognition matters most. Use πŸ’‘πŸΏ when you want to express personal identity, celebrate Black love, or create content where skin tone representation is meaningful and intentional. The skin-tone variant is best in personal, culturally aware, or community-specific contexts rather than generic or meme-driven communication.
